Barcelona: Football star Lionel Messi has has agreed to stay at FC Barcelona until 2026 on a deal that involves reducing his salary to half of his previous salary.

According to details, the announcement is dependent on the 34-year old player departures that will allow Barca to fund his wages.
Messi was a free agent after his contract reportedly paying him £123m a season, expired on 30 June.
The Argentinean player is presently on a break after winning the Copa America and the details of the contract are yet to be finalized.
Re-signing Messi was the principal summer target of new chairman Joan Laporta.
FC Barcelona is also looking at a swap deal involving forward Antoine Griezmann and Atletico Madrid midfielder Saul Niguez, with the idea of reducing the wage bill.
Messi is arguably one of the best footballers of recent times. He is a record scorer for Barcelona with 672 goals and 10 La Liga. He has also claimed the Ballon d'Or on a record six occasions.
